City of Statesville issued the following announcement on June 8.

Congratulations Chief David Onley – Statesville’s new police chief! City Manager Ron Smith made the announcement today! Onley brings more than 24 years’ experience as a Statesville Police employee, serving as Assistant Chief for the past 6 years. https://bit.ly/3zpuDam
